What’s the most beneficial Age for a kid to Begin Swimming Classes?

The quick solution: six months would be the extensively recommended place to begin.

At this age, youngsters can:

Develop essential drinking water comfort

Strengthen coordination

Construct trust that has a father or mother or teacher

Find out Light water basic safety cues

Whilst infants can’t “swim” during the adult feeling, early publicity builds familiarity. And familiarity decreases panic—one thing behavioural experts persistently Notice when speaking about early childhood improvement and avoidance behaviour.

Need to Infants Less than 6 months Go in the Pool?

Some mother and father introduce infants on the drinking water previously than 6 months by everyday h2o Participate in rather than official classes. There’s no hurt During this if:

The h2o is heat (32°C+ for infants)

Classes are retained small

The ecosystem is quiet

Early water Perform isn’t about instruction—it’s about making good associations. Behavioural science would contact this “affective priming”: creating a heat psychological link for the surroundings just before structured Understanding begins.

What Swimming Skills Should Small children Study at Diverse Ages?

Listed here’s a common guide lots of instructors use (which include myself soon after 12 years instructing Youngsters from Mill Park to the Mornington Peninsula):

six–18 months: H2o self confidence

Kicking with assistance

Light submersions (optional and gradual)

Back floats with full assist

Songs and Enjoy that Construct trust and regularity

eighteen months–3 decades: Impartial motion beginnings

Monkey walking together pool edges

Kicking on a board

Drinking water entries and exits

Short assisted paddles

3–5 yrs: Foundation swimming capabilities

Floating independently

Fundamental freestyle and backstroke designs

Breath control

Risk-free pool conduct (Just about the most underrated nonetheless lifesaving expertise)

five+ years: Stroke growth

Good arm approach

Coordinated respiratory

Longer distances

Intro to survival strokes

A typical behavioural insight demonstrates up clearly right here: Young children prosper when they truly feel development. Compact wins create momentum, Which explains why properly-structured swim courses break abilities into small achievable methods.

Let's say My Child Is Afraid of H2o?

A concern of h2o is more prevalent than most mothers and fathers acknowledge.

Listed here are tactics that usually soften the anxiety:

Stay quiet oneself (Young ones mirror Grownups promptly)

Introduce h2o Perform at your house with cups, jugs, and Light pouring

Go to a tranquil pool outside the house lesson times

Reduced the stakes—no “undertaking” anticipations

Permit the child to look at a class initially (powerful social proof)

How Often Ought to Youngsters Do Swimming Lessons?

Most Australian swim faculties advise weekly lessons, growing to twice weekly for quicker progression or during summer.

Regularity beats depth. A toddler attending weekly for 12 months will nearly always outperform a person accomplishing sporadic blocks.
